Integrity Attack, a less stealthy variant of the Framing Attack that can be exploited to forge a file in the name of the victim and place it in the target's cloud storage, and.Framing Attack, wherein MEGA can insert arbitrary files into the user's file storage that are indistinguishable from genuinely uploaded ones. Plaintext Recovery Attack, which allows MEGA to decrypt node keys - an encryption key associated with every uploaded file and are encrypted with a user's master key - and use them to decrypt all user communication and files.The recovered RSA key can then be extended to make way for four other attacks. MEGA, which advertises itself as the "privacy company" and claims to provide user-controlled end-to-end encrypted cloud storage, has more than 10 million daily active users, with over 122 billion files uploaded to the platform to date. Paterson said in an analysis of the service's cryptographic architecture. "Additionally, the integrity of user data is damaged to the extent that an attacker can insert malicious files of their choice which pass all authenticity checks of the client," ETH Zurich's Matilda Backendal, Miro Haller, and Kenneth G. In a paper titled " MEGA: Malleable Encryption Goes Awry," the researchers point out how MEGA's system does not protect its users against a malicious server, thereby enabling a rogue actor to fully compromise the privacy of the uploaded files. A new piece of research from academics at ETH Zurich has identified a number of critical security issues in the MEGA cloud storage service that could be leveraged to break the confidentiality and integrity of user data.
